目的:探讨急性脑梗死患者血清同型半胱氨酸(Hcy)、超敏C反应蛋白(hs-CRP)与颈动脉粥样硬化的相关性及临床意义。方法:收集确诊为急性脑梗死患者90例,对患者进行颈动脉超声检查,根据颈动脉狭窄程度将患者分成颈动脉内膜正常组、轻度狭窄组、中-重度狭窄组。比较三组患者斑块检出率、Hcy、hs-CRP水平和IMT厚度,同时对Hcy、hs-CRP与IMT进行相关性分析。结果:中-重度狭窄组斑块检出率为86.4%,显著高于轻度狭窄组和颈动脉内膜正常组(P0.05);颈动脉内膜正常组Hcy、hs-CRP水平以及IMT厚度均显著低于颈动脉轻度狭窄组、中-重度狭窄组(P0.05);hs-CRP与IMT呈正相关(r=0.71,P0.05);Hcy与IMT呈正相关(r=0.79,P0.05)。结论:血清Hcy和hs-CRP水平与颈动脉粥样硬化程度密切相关,Hcy、hs-CRP联合检测对急性脑梗死的早期诊断和预后有着重要临床意义。  相似文献

目的:探究急性脑出血患者颈动脉斑块与血清超敏C反应蛋白(hs-CRP)及糖化血红蛋白(Hb Alc)的相关性。方法:随机选取我院2013年5月至2015年1月脑科收治的急性脑出血患者84例,根据颈动脉粥样硬化标准将所有患者分为单纯脑出血组(n=25)、轻度粥样硬化组(n=34)和重度粥样硬化组(n=25)三组,另选取同期我院健康体检者50人(对照组)。对比分析四组颈总动脉膜厚度(IMT)空腹血糖(FPG)、三酰甘油(TG)、总胆固醇(TC)、低密度脂蛋白(LDL)、高密度脂蛋白(HDL)、hs-CRP与Hb Alc水平,分析急性脑出血患者颈动脉斑块的危险因素。结果:四组的IMT、TC、TG、HDL、LDL、hs-CRP和Hb Alc水平差异均具有统计学意义(P0.05),其中hs-CRP和Hb Alc水平在单纯脑出血组轻度粥样硬化组重度粥样硬化组(P0.05);IMT与hs-CRP和Hb Alc均呈现正相关(r=0.388、0.420,P0.05);IMT、hs-CRP和Hb Alc均为颈动脉粥样硬化的危险因素(OR=3.065、1.978、1.647,P0.05)。结论:急性脑出血患者体内hs-CRP及Hb Alc水平是颈动脉斑块形成的危险因素。  相似文献

目的:研究早期原发性高血压患者血管内皮功能与颈动脉弹性功能、颈动脉内-中膜厚度(IMT)的相关性。方法:选取2017年4月至2018年5月福建医科大学附属宁德市医院收治的早期原发性高血压患者80例为研究对象,记为研究组,另选取同期于我院进行体检的健康志愿者69例记为对照组,采用彩色超声诊断仪分别检测并比较两组受试者血管内皮功能、颈动脉弹性功能和IMT,并采用Pearson相关性分析早期原发性高血压患者血管内皮功能与颈动脉弹性功能参数和颈动脉IMT的相关性。结果:与对照组比较,研究组基础内径明显增厚,内皮依赖性血管扩张值(FMD)明显降低(P0.05),而两组内皮非依赖性血管扩张值(NMD)比较差异无统计学意义(P0.05)。与对照组比较,研究组顺应性(AC)均明显降低,而硬度指数、压力应变弹性系数(Ep)、IMT明显升高,差异有统计学意义(P0.05)。经Pearson相关性分析显示,早期原发性高血压患者FMD与AC呈正相关,与硬度指数、Ep、IMT呈负相关(P0.05),而NMD与硬度指数、Ep、AC、IMT无相关性(P0.05)。结论:早期原发性高血压患者血管内皮功能明显受损、颈动脉弹性功能下降、IMT增厚,同时,患者血管内皮功能受损与颈动脉弹性功能下降、IMT增厚密切相关。  相似文献

目的:探讨血清同型半胱氨酸(Hcy)及超敏C反应蛋白(hs-CRP)水平与老年原发性高血压患者颈动脉粥样硬化程度的关系。方法:选择我院于2015年5月至2017年10月收治的141例老年原发性高血压患者作为研究对象。检测所有患者颈动脉内膜-中层厚度(IMT),并根据IMT将其分为正常组(IMT≤1.0 mm,n=28)、增厚组(1.0 mmIMT1.5 mm,n=53)和斑块组(IMT≥1.5 mm,n=60)。比较三组患者血清Hcy、hs-CRP、总胆固醇(TC)及低密度脂蛋白胆固醇(LDL-C)水平,采用Pearson相关分析四项指标与IMT的相关性,采用多元线性逐步回归分析IMT增厚的影响因素。结果:增厚组与斑块组血清Hcy、hs-CRP、TC、LDL-C水平均明显高于正常组,且斑块组血清Hcy、hs-CRP、TC、LDL-C水平明显高于增厚组,差异具有统计学意义(均P0.05)。Pearson相关分析结果表明,血清Hcy、hs-CRP、TC、LDL-C水平均与IMT呈正相关关系(r=0.775、0.836、0.492、0.415,均P0.05)。多元线性逐步回归分析结果显示,血清Hcy、hs-CRP均为IMT增厚的独立危险因素(OR=5.689、7.381,均P0.05)。结论:老年原发性高血压患者颈动脉粥样硬化程度与血清Hcy、hs-CRP关系密切,临床上检测其Hcy、hs-CRP水平可在一定程度上评估颈动脉粥样硬化程度。  相似文献

目的:研究冠心病患者颈动脉粥样硬化超声相关参数与病变严重程度的关系,为冠心病的诊断提供依据。方法:选取2015年1月至2016年6月我院收治的冠心病患者100例作为研究组,根据冠状动脉造影结果分为1支病变组(24例),2支病变组(44例)和3支病变组(32例)。根据Gensini评分分为轻度病变组(Gensini评分20分,n=26),中度病变组(20分≤Gensini评分40分,n=45)和重度病变组(Gensini评分≥40分,n=29)。另选取同期医院体检的健康体检者30例作为对照组。应用颈动脉超声多普勒检查各组颈动脉超声相关参数,采用Pearson相关性分析超声相关参数与病变严重程度的关系。结果:研究组颈动脉中膜厚度(IMT)、颈总动脉硬化度(β)、颈动脉顺应性(AC)、弹性系数(EP)、脉搏波传导速度(PEVβ)均显著高于对照组,差异有统计学意义(P0.05)。随着冠状动脉病变支数增加,受试者IMT、β、EP、AC、PEVβ升高,其中3支病变组2支病变组1支病变组对照组(P0.05)。随着冠状动脉病变程度增加,受试者IMT、β、EP、AC、PEVβ升高,其中重度病变组中度病变组轻度病变组对照组(P0.05)。经Pearson相关性分析显示:冠心病患者IMT、β、EP、AC、PEVβ与病变血管支数呈正相关(r=0.607,0.428,0.532,0.507,0.556,均P0.05),与Gensini评分呈正相关(r=0.624,0.432,0.517,0.521,0.543,均P0.05)。结论:冠心病患者颈动脉粥样硬化超声相关参数与患者病变程度相关,颈动脉超声检查可以作为冠心病的诊断手段。  相似文献

目的:研究老年原发性高血压(EH)患者血清铁蛋白(SF)、超敏C反应蛋白(hs-CRP)、同型半胱氨酸(Hcy)、胱抑素C(Cys C)水平及血脂指标与颈动脉内膜中层厚度(IMT)的相关性。方法:选择从2016年6月到2018年1月在广州军区广州总医院心血管内科接受治疗的100例老年EH患者作为研究对象。根据颈动脉的IMT值将患者分为斑块形成组(IMT≥1.3 mm)30例、IMT增厚组(1.0 mmIMT1.3 mm)42例、IMT正常组(IMT≤1.0 mm)28例,对比各组血脂指标以及血清SF、hs-CRP、Hcy、Cys C水平,分析IMT与血脂指标及SF、hs-CRP、Hcy、Cys C的相关性,并分析IMT增厚的危险因素。结果:斑块形成组和IMT增厚组的总胆固醇(TC)和低密度脂蛋白胆固醇(LDL-C)水平明显高于IMT正常组(P0.05),且斑块形成组又高于IMT增厚组(P0.05)。斑块形成组和IMT增厚组的血清SF、hs-CRP、Hcy及Cys C水平明显高于IMT正常组(P0.05),且斑块形成组又高于IMT增厚组(P0.05)。根据Spearman相关性分析显示,老年EH患者IMT与SF、hs-CRP、Hcy、Cys C、TC及LDL-C均呈正相关(P0.05)。根据Logistic回归分析结果显示,SF、hs-CRP、Hcy、Cys C均是老年EH患者IMT增厚的危险因素(P0.05)。结论:血脂指标中TC、LDL-C及血清SF、hs-CRP、Hcy、Cys C水平与老年EH患者颈动脉IMT密切相关,且SF、hs-CRP、Hcy、Cys C是IMT增厚的危险因素。  相似文献

目的:探讨高原地区高血压患者红细胞指标和血清高迁移率族蛋白2(HMGB2)与颈动脉粥样硬化的相关性。方法:本研究共纳入244例高原地区高血压患者,通过检测颈动脉内膜中层厚度(IMT)分三组:内膜正常组(0.8 mm≤IMT1.0 mm);内膜增厚组(1.0 mm≤IMT1.2 mm);斑块形成组(IMT≥1.2 mm)。收集患者的临床资料,检测患者红细胞指标和血清HMGB2水平及其他生化指标。通过分析IMT与各项指标之间的相关性,评价颈动脉硬化的相关因素。结果:三组间红细胞压积(HCT)、红细胞计数(RBC)、红细胞分布宽度(RDW)、血清HMGB2水平差异均具有统计学意义(均P0.05)。相关分析结果显示,RBC(r=0.368)、HCT(r=0.409)、RDW(r=0.596)、HMGB2(r=0.291)与IMT呈正相关(均P0.05)。多因素Logistic回归分析显示RBC、HCT、RDW、HMGB2是颈动脉硬化的独立危险因素。结论:高原地区高血压患者RBC、HCT、RDW、HMGB2水平与IMT密切相关,且RBC、HCT、RDW、HMGB2水平升高是颈动脉硬化发生的危险因素,可作为动脉硬化早期预测因子。  相似文献

目的:探讨H型高血压患者血清同型半胱氨酸(Hcy)、尿酸(UA)及胱抑素C(Cyst-C)水平对颈动脉粥样硬化发生的预测价值。方法:本研究于2014年5月~2015年5月期间,选择我院收治确诊为H型高血压患者163例为研究对象,根据其颈动脉内膜中层厚度(c IMT)的不同分为c IMT正常组(51例)、c IMT增厚组(54例)和颈动脉斑块组(58例)。检测并比较三组间性别、年龄、血清Hcy、Cyst-C、UA、血糖(GLU)、血脂、血尿素氮(Bun)、血肌酐(Scr)水平,分析其与颈动脉c IMT的关系,并采用logistic回归分析颈动脉粥样硬化的影响因素。结果:三组间HDL-C、Hcy、Cyst-C、UA水平比较,差异均存在统计学意义(均P0.05);c IMT与Hcy、Cyst-C、UA均呈现正相关关系(r=0.23,0.32,0.30;P0.05),与HDL-C水平呈现负相关关系(r=-0.410,P0.05);Logistic回归分析显示Hcy、Cyst-C、UA水平是颈动脉粥样硬化危险因素(OR=1.203,6.395,1.023;均P0.05)。结论:H型高血压患者血清Hcy、Cyst-C及UA水平均与c IMT正相关,是导致颈动脉粥样硬化的独立危险因素,可用于临床早期预测动脉粥样硬化发生与发展。  相似文献

目的:探讨脂蛋白相关磷脂酶A2(Lp-PLA2)对急性前循环脑梗死患者颈动脉斑块易损性的预测价值。方法:选取2015年9月至2017年3月我院收治的急性前循环脑梗死患者150例作为研究组,另选同期我院体检健康者100例作为对照组,检测两组血清Lp-PLA2、超敏C反应蛋白(hs-CRP)水平,并应用彩色多普勒超声检查研究组患者颈动脉粥样硬化情况,分析不同颈动脉粥样硬化情况以及不同病情患者血清Lp-PLA2、hs-CRP、颈动脉内膜-中层厚度(IMT),并分析血清Lp-PLA2对颈动脉斑块易损性的预测价值。结果:研究组血清Lp-PLA2、hs-CRP和IMT均显著高于对照组(P0.05)。易损斑块组、稳定斑块组、内膜增厚组血清Lp-PLA2、hs-CRP和IMT均显著高于内膜正常组,易损斑块组、稳定斑块组血清Lp-PLA2、hs-CRP和IMT均显著高于内膜增厚组(P0.05),易损斑块组血清Lp-PLA2、hs-CRP显著高于稳定斑块组(P0.05),而IMT比较无统计学差异(P0.05)。重度组、中度组脑梗死患者血清Lp-PLA2、hs-CRP和IMT均显著高于轻度组,重度组脑梗死患者血清Lp-PLA2、hs-CRP和IMT显著高于中度组(P0.05)。ROC曲线显示血清Lp-PLA2、hs-CRP对脑梗死患者颈动脉斑块易损性预测的曲线下面积(AUC)分别为0.809(95%CI:0.739-0.883)、0.598(95%CI:0.495-0.694),血清Lp-PLA2对脑梗死患者颈动脉斑块易损性的预测价值显著高于hs-CRP(P0.05)。结论:急性前循环脑梗死患者血清Lp-PLA2出现异常升高,其水平可以反映颈动脉斑块易损性,可为脑梗死诊断提供依据。  相似文献

目的:探讨血清尿酸(UA)水平对急性脑梗死患者颈动脉粥样硬化斑块的影响。方法:回顾性分析2011年6月至2016年1月我院收治的251例急性脑梗死患者的临床资料,根据有无颈动脉粥样硬化斑块分为伴颈动脉粥样硬化斑块组(观察组)176例和无颈动脉粥样硬化斑块组(对照组)75例,观察组根据颈动脉粥样硬化程度分为斑块形成组(113例)、内中膜增厚组(63例),根据颈动脉斑块稳定程度分为不稳定组(106例)、稳定组(70例),比较各组血清UA水平,根据UA水平不同分为高UA组(134例)和正常UA组(117例),进行颈动脉斑块发生情况比较。结果:观察组的血清UA水平显著高于对照组,差异有统计学意义(P0.05)。(1)斑块形成组和内中膜增厚组血清UA水平显著高于对照组(P0.05),而斑块形成组和内中膜增厚组血清UA水平比较,差异无统计学意义(P0.05);(2)不稳定组血清UA水平显著高于对照组和稳定组(P0.05),而稳定组和对照组血清UA水平比较,差异无统计学意义(P0.05);(3)正常UA组和高UA组颈动脉斑块的发生情况比较,差异无统计学意义(P0.05)。结论:血清UA水平可以作为表征急性脑梗死患者伴随出现颈动脉粥样硬化斑块的生物学指标之一,此外,血清UA的水平在颈动脉粥样硬化斑块形成者和不稳定者表达更高,但血清UA水平与颈动脉斑块形成无明显联系。  相似文献

综述了白蚁螱客的主要种类、共生关系及相关机制的研究进展。白蚁螱客中,已报道的动物种类达170种。在与动物的共生关系中存在偏利共生(宾主共栖和异种共栖)、互利共生和无关共生三种;在与微生物的共生关系中,存在与内生菌(原生动物、细菌、真菌和放线菌)和外生菌(蚁巢伞菌等)间的互利关系。指出了白蚁与螱客研究中存在的问题,给出了解决方案,并提出了今后可能的研究热点或方向,为白蚁的综合利用(如纤维素酶)及今后研究物种间的协同进化提供了基础资料。  相似文献

New sulfur derivatives of phosphoramidite ligands were synthesized and the impact of the sulfur unit on the spectroscopic properties of their rhodium and iridium complexes was investigated. The new ligands Bn2NPSCH2CH2Sa(P-Sa) (Bn = benzyl, 4), Bn2NPSCHCHSa(CH2)3CaH2(P-Sa)(Ca-Sa) (6) and Bn2NP(4-XC6H4OMe)2 (X = S, 7a; X = O, 7b) were converted to the rhodium and iridium complexes trans-[Rh(CO)Cl(L)2] (L = 4, 6, 7), [RhCl(COD)(L)] (L = 4, 6, 7), [IrCl(COD)(7a)] and [IrCl2Cp∗(6)]. For comparison, some phosphoramidite complexes of these formulations also were synthesized. The new metal complexes were spectroscopically analyzed. For the carbonyl complexes, the νCO IR stretching frequencies were lower than for the corresponding phosphite and phosphoramidite ligands. The 1JPRh coupling constants for the rhodium complexes with the new ligands were also smaller than for the respective phosphoramidite and phosphite complexes. Finally, the 1JPSe coupling constants of the selenides of the new ligands were lower than those of the phosphoramidite ligands but higher than for PPh3. The spectroscopic data reveal that the new thio ligands 4, 6 and 7a are more electron donating than phosphites and phosphoramidites but less electron donating than PPh3.  相似文献

Astrocytes transport the monocarboxylate acetate, but synaptosomes do not. The reason for this is unknown, because both preparations express monocarboxylate transporters (MCT). The transport and metabolism of lactate, another monocarboxylate, was examined in these two preparations, and the results were compared to those for acetate. Lactate transport is more rapid in astrocytes than in synaptosomes, but of lower affinity (Kms of 17 and 4 mM, respectively). Lactate (0.2 mM) is metabolized to CO2 more rapidly in synaptosomes than in astrocytes (rates of 0.37 and 0.07 nmol x mg protein(-1) x min(-1), respectively). The reason for this is unclear, but cellular differences in lactate dehydrogenase isotype expression may be involved. Acetate is metabolized to CO2 more rapidly in astrocytes than in synaptosomes (rates of 0.43 and 0.02 nmol x mg protein(-1) x min(-1), respectively). This is likely due to cellular differences in the expression of monocarboxylate transporter subtypes.  相似文献

To elucidate accumulation of minerals in human iliac arteries with aging, the content of minerals was analyzed by inductively coupled plasma atomic emission spectrometry. Bilateral common, internal, and external iliac arteries of 16 men and 8 women, ranging ages from 65 to 93 yr, were examined. It was found that an extremely high accumulation of calcium and phosphorus occurred in the common iliac artery at old age, being higher than that of the internal and external iliac arteries. It should be noted that the accumulation of calcium and phosphorus is the highest in the common iliac artery among the human arteries examined to date. Regarding sexual differences, the content of calcium and phosphorus in the common and internal iliac arteries was higher in women than in men, whereas their content in the external iliac artery was lower in women than in men.  相似文献

Allergic asthma can be precipitated by many factors. For the atopic person, fungus, pollen, dust mites, cockroach antigens, and diesel exhaust are all agents that may trigger an allergic attack. Cytokines and chemokines are integral mediators of fungal asthma. From the earliest time points, they recruit and activate the cells required for the clearance of fungus as well as being critical factors involved in the immunopathology of this disease. In the final analysis, it is clear that these mediators can act to the benefit or the detriment of the host.  相似文献

In spite of the many studies on protein modifications by reactive species, knowledge about the products resulting from the oxidation of protein-aromatic residues, including protein-derived radicals and their stable products, remains limited. Here, we compared the oxidative modifications promoted by peroxynitrite and myeloperoxidase/hydrogen peroxide/nitrite in two model proteins, ribonuclease (6Tyr) and lysozyme (3Tyr/6Trp). The formation of protein-derived radicals and products was higher at pH 5.4 and 7.4 for myeloperoxidase and peroxynitrite, respectively. The main product was 3-nitro-Tyr for both proteins and oxidants. Lysozyme rendered similar yields of nitro-Trp, particularly when oxidized by peroxynitrite. Hydroxylated and dimerized products of Trp and Tyr were also produced, but in lower yields. Localization of the main modified residues indicates that peroxynitrite decomposes to radicals within the proteins behaving less specifically than myeloperoxidase. Nitrogen dioxide is emphasized as an important protein modifier.  相似文献

The ability of partially purified human and guinea-pig haematogenous cell populations, when cultured in vitro, to metabolise arachidonic acid (AA) has been studied. Supernatants from 24 hour cell culture have been subjected to analysis for products of AA metabolism by gas chromatography with electron-capture detection.The cell types studied were human peripheral blood monocytes (both glass adherent and non-adherent), neutrophils, eosinophils and leukemic leucocytes; thoracic duct lymphocytes and lung alveolar macrophages. From the guinea-pig, induced and non-induced macrophage or neutrophil enriched peritoneal exudate populations, lymph node cells, peritoneal eosinophils and peripheral blood platelets were examined. Supernatants were assayed for the presence of PGE2, PGD2, PGF, TXB2 and 6-keto-PGF. In all types studied PGE2 and TXB2 were the major products formed. The identification of PGE2 and TXB2 was confirmed by GC/MS with multiple ion monitoring.The results have been compared with other reports and their possible significance discussed in relation to the proposed role of prostaglandins as mediators and modulators in immunopathology.  相似文献
